Решено: задайте работна директория

Последна актуализация: 09/15/2023
Автор: R SourceTrail

Разбира се, ето пример за това как да структурирате исканата статия:

Работата с данни в R често предполага необходимостта от настройка на работната директория, което може да бъде решаваща стъпка в процеса на анализ на данни. В този контекст работната директория представлява папката във вашата система, където R ще търси файлове, които искате да зареди, или където ще записва изходните файлове. По същество това е мястото, където вашата R сесия взаимодейства с вашата файлова система. Нека се потопим в и разгадайте мистерията на настройката на работната директория в Rи как ефективното му управление може значително да оптимизира вашите работни процеси за обработка на данни.

Определяне и промяна на работната директория

Процедурата за задаване на работната директория в R включва две стъпки. Първо, трябва да разберем нашата текуща работна директория и след това да продължим да я променяме на желаното от нас място.

# Determine current working directory
getwd()

# Set working directory
setwd("/path/to/your/directory")

В кодовия фрагмент по-горе функцията getwd() се използва за извличане на текущата работна директория и setwd() се използва за задаване на новата работна директория. Уверете се, че сте заменили „/path/to/your/directory“ с пътя на вашата действителна работна директория.

Базови библиотеки и функции

И двете функции са част от базов пакет в R, което означава, че те са лесно достъпни за използване и няма нужда да инсталирате или зареждате допълнителни библиотеки.

  • getwd(): Тази проста помощна функция извлича и показва пътя на текущата работна директория.
  • setwd(): Тази функция позволява на потребителя да зададе пътя на своята работна директория до местоположение по свой избор.

Съображения при настройване на работната директория

Когато сменяте работната директория, е важно да използвате правилния синтаксис за вашата операционна система. Начинът, по който се записват пътищата на файловете, може да варира между Windows, Mac и Unix/Linux системи.

Едновременно с това могат да се използват относителни пътища за задаване на работната директория. Това може да бъде особено полезно при споделяне на код, който да се използва на различни машини, тъй като тези пътища са зададени спрямо текущото работно местоположение, което ги прави независими от пълната структура на пътя. Но трябва да се внимава, когато се използва този подход, тъй като може да доведе до объркване, ако кодът не е подробно документиран.

Чрез умелото управление на вашите работни директории, вашето R програмиране може да стане много по-рационализирано и ефективно. С правилната практика, настройка на работната директория ще се превърне във втора природа за вас, правейки вашето пътуване за анализ на данни по-плавно и по-приятно.

Подобни публикации: